Output a70deb78228df8e13194f4fe2dd2632eca883746fb03cf6efbffd70d0dd33461:12

value
45030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c384d822bf1f54af2095e9ffa190655fbc7b901d OP_EQUAL
address
3KWpq8fxy3ukDiKjrt65mehxgLTCrEb978
transaction
a70deb78228df8e13194f4fe2dd2632eca883746fb03cf6efbffd70d0dd33461
spent
true